Super Shot provides immunizations to all children and turns no family away for inability to pay. Your support makes this possible. Children do not have equal access to immunizations. Access is determined by the type of insurance the child has, their family’s financial status, the language their parents speak, and where they live. Publicly insured children typically cannot get their immunizations in a doctor’s office or pharmacy like commercially insured children.
